Study on width to height ratio effect and size optimization of coal pillar in fully-mechanized caving mining face

Abstract: The width of section coal pillar directly affects the stability of coal pillar, the difficulty of roadway maintenance and the recovery rate of working face. Aiming at the problems of resource loss and roadway maintenance caused by unreasonable coal pillar size in fully-mechanized caving mining face, taking the geological conditions and mining parameters of a fully mechanized top coal caving face in a mine in Northern Shaanxi as the research object, using the methods of physical simulation, FLAC3D numerical calculation and theoretical analysis, the ground pressure behavior law of fully-mechanized caving mining face, the stability of coal pillar in different width sections and the distribution form of dynamic stress are studied, The deformation and failure characteristics, ultimate strength and instability probability of section coal pillar with different width height ratio are mastered. The results show that the stability of coal pillar has obvious width height ratio effect, the maximum stress and plastic zone width of coal pillar are negatively correlated with the width height ratio of section coal pillar, and the core area ratio of coal pillar is positively correlated with the width height ratio; When the width of section coal pillar is greater than 18m, the nuclear area rate is greater than 65%, the safety factor of coal pillar is greater than 1.1, the probability of instability is less than 45%, and the coal pillar is relatively stable; When the width of coal pillar is less than 18m, the nuclear area rate is less than 65%, the safety factor of coal pillar is less than 1.0, the probability of coal pillar instability is greater than 60%, and the coal pillar is easy to instability. It has been verified in practice in 406 working face of the mine that there is only local slope phenomenon in coal pillar slope and mining slope, and the roadway deformation is small, which ensures the safe mining of the working face. The size of coal pillar can be used as a reference for the study of similar mining conditions.
